diff options
author | Jeremy Olexa <darkside@gentoo.org> | 2010-05-20 18:32:42 +0000 |
---|---|---|
committer | Jeremy Olexa <darkside@gentoo.org> | 2010-05-20 18:32:42 +0000 |
commit | 85330fe5970099bfe77350a6f6f89f738b601f3f (patch) | |
tree | c6107366133953a06347505692db9e3744d920a0 /app-office/ledger | |
parent | typo (diff) | |
download | gentoo-2-85330fe5970099bfe77350a6f6f89f738b601f3f.tar.gz gentoo-2-85330fe5970099bfe77350a6f6f89f738b601f3f.tar.bz2 gentoo-2-85330fe5970099bfe77350a6f6f89f738b601f3f.zip |
Remove old versions, bug 320649
(Portage version: 2.1.8.3/cvs/Linux x86_64)
Diffstat (limited to 'app-office/ledger')
-rw-r--r-- | app-office/ledger/ChangeLog | 6 | ||||
-rw-r--r-- | app-office/ledger/ledger-2.5-r2.ebuild | 69 | ||||
-rw-r--r-- | app-office/ledger/ledger-2.6.1.ebuild | 74 |
3 files changed, 5 insertions, 144 deletions
diff --git a/app-office/ledger/ChangeLog b/app-office/ledger/ChangeLog index 86c48aadcf84..aa4dfa22240a 100644 --- a/app-office/ledger/ChangeLog +++ b/app-office/ledger/ChangeLog @@ -1,6 +1,10 @@ # ChangeLog for app-office/ledger # Copyright 1999-2010 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/app-office/ledger/ChangeLog,v 1.15 2010/02/20 08:11:11 abcd Exp $ +# $Header: /var/cvsroot/gentoo-x86/app-office/ledger/ChangeLog,v 1.16 2010/05/20 18:32:42 darkside Exp $ + + 20 May 2010; Jeremy Olexa <darkside@gentoo.org> -ledger-2.5-r2.ebuild, + -ledger-2.6.1.ebuild: + Remove old versions, bug 320649 20 Feb 2010; Jonathan Callen <abcd@gentoo.org> ledger-2.6.2.ebuild: Transfer prefix keywords, bump EAPI diff --git a/app-office/ledger/ledger-2.5-r2.ebuild b/app-office/ledger/ledger-2.5-r2.ebuild deleted file mode 100644 index 86e76367989c..000000000000 --- a/app-office/ledger/ledger-2.5-r2.ebuild +++ /dev/null @@ -1,69 +0,0 @@ -# Copyright 1999-2010 Gentoo Foundation -#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/app-office/ledger/ledger-2.5-r2.ebuild,v 1.5 2010/01/15 19:43:54 ulm Exp $ - -inherit eutils elisp-common - -DESCRIPTION="A double-entry accounting system with a command-line reporting interface" -HOMEPAGE="http://wiki.github.com/jwiegley/ledger" - -SRC_URI="mirror://sourceforge/${PN}/${P}.tar.gz" - -LICENSE="BSD" -KEYWORDS="~amd64 ~x86" -SLOT="0" -IUSE="emacs debug gnuplot ofx xml" - -DEPEND="dev-libs/gmp - dev-libs/libpcre - ofx? ( >=dev-libs/libofx-0.7 ) - xml? ( dev-libs/expat ) - emacs? ( virtual/emacs ) - gnuplot? ( sci-visualization/gnuplot )" -RDEPEND="${DEPEND}" - -SITEFILE=50${PN}-gentoo.el - -src_compile() { - - econf \ - $(use_enable xml) \ - $(use_enable ofx) \ - $(use_enable debug) \ - $(use_with emacs lispdir "${D}${SITELISP}/${PN}") - - emake || die "Make failed!" -} - -src_install() { - - dodoc sample.dat README NEWS ledger.pdf - - ## One script uses vi, the outher the Finance perl module - ## Did not add more use flags though - insinto /usr/share/${P} - doins scripts/entry scripts/getquote scripts/bal scripts/bal-huquq || die - - einstall || die "Installation failed!" - - # Remove timeclock since it is part of Emacs - rm -f "${D}${SITELISP}/${PN}"/timeclock.* - - if use emacs; then - elisp-site-file-install "${FILESDIR}/${SITEFILE}" \ - || die "elisp-site-file-install failed" - fi - - if use gnuplot; then - mv scripts/report ledger-report - dobin ledger-report || die - fi -} - -pkg_postinst() { - use emacs && elisp-site-regen -} - -pkg_postrm() { - use emacs && elisp-site-regen -} diff --git a/app-office/ledger/ledger-2.6.1.ebuild b/app-office/ledger/ledger-2.6.1.ebuild deleted file mode 100644 index e30c4510266c..000000000000 --- a/app-office/ledger/ledger-2.6.1.ebuild +++ /dev/null @@ -1,74 +0,0 @@ -# Copyright 1999-2010 Gentoo Foundation -#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/app-office/ledger/ledger-2.6.1.ebuild,v 1.5 2010/01/15 19:43:54 ulm Exp $ - -inherit eutils elisp-common - -DESCRIPTION="A double-entry accounting system with a command-line reporting interface" -HOMEPAGE="http://wiki.github.com/jwiegley/ledger" - -SRC_URI="mirror://sourceforge/${PN}/${P}.tar.gz" - -LICENSE="BSD" -KEYWORDS="~amd64 ~x86" -SLOT="0" -IUSE="emacs debug gnuplot ofx xml" - -DEPEND="dev-libs/gmp - dev-libs/libpcre - ofx? ( >=dev-libs/libofx-0.9 ) - xml? ( dev-libs/expat ) - emacs? ( virtual/emacs ) - gnuplot? ( sci-visualization/gnuplot )" -RDEPEND="${DEPEND}" - -SITEFILE=50${PN}-gentoo.el - -src_unpack() { - unpack ${A} - cd "${S}" - epatch "${FILESDIR}"/${P}-glibc-2.10.patch -} - -src_compile() { - econf \ - $(use_enable xml) \ - $(use_enable ofx) \ - $(use_enable debug) \ - $(use_with emacs lispdir "${D}${SITELISP}/${PN}") - - emake || die "Make failed!" -} - -src_install() { - - dodoc sample.dat README NEWS - - ## One script uses vi, the outher the Finance perl module - ## Did not add more use flags though - insinto /usr/share/${P} - doins scripts/entry scripts/getquote scripts/bal scripts/bal-huquq || die - - einstall || die "Installation failed!" - - # Remove timeclock since it is part of Emacs - rm -f "${D}${SITELISP}/${PN}"/timeclock.* - - if use emacs; then - elisp-site-file-install "${FILESDIR}/${SITEFILE}" \ - || die "elisp-site-file-install failed" - fi - - if use gnuplot; then - mv scripts/report ledger-report - dobin ledger-report || die - fi -} - -pkg_postinst() { - use emacs && elisp-site-regen -} - -pkg_postrm() { - use emacs && elisp-site-regen -} |